Donkey Kong Donkey Kong is a 1981 arcade platform video game developed and published by Nintendo.Its gameplay involves maneuvering Mario across platforms to ascend a construction site and rescue Pauline from the giant gorilla named Donkey Kong, all while avoiding or jumping over obstacles.It is the first game in the Donkey Kong series as well as Marios first appearance in a video game. Donkey Kong is a dual-screen Game & Watch version of the classic arcade game.It was released as part of the Multi Screen series on June 3, 1982, and has the model number DK-52. Donkey Kong Barrel Blast (known as Donkey Kong Jet Race in European languages) is a racing game in the Donkey Kong franchise.Initially announced for release on the Nintendo GameCube with support for the bongo controller, it was released for the Wii in mid-late 2007 in Japan and North America and early 2008 in Europe and Australia. Donkey Kong Country 2: Diddy's Kong Quest is a 2D platformer like its predecessor, Donkey Kong Country.The player controls Diddy Kong and Dixie Kong, whose basic abilities include jumping, climbing, and swimming.The Kongs usually jump to cross gaps and grab airborne items.
